What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es the setup of two panes of glass in a window frame with a space between them, often filled with gas to improve thermal insulation. This construction reduces heat loss, decreases noise transmission, and enhances security by making it harder to break the glass. Types of Double Glazing Warranties
Double glazing service warranties can differ depending upon the maker, installer, and nation. Normally, there are two primary kinds of warranties:
1. Maker’s WarrantyCoverage: Typically, this guarantee covers defects in materials and workmanship. It might last in between 5 to 15 years, depending upon the manufacturer.Limitations: The warranty may not cover problems arising from inappropriate installation or neglect.2. Installation WarrantyCoverage: This warranty is particular to the installation procedure and typically lasts in between 1 to 10 years.Limitations: It typically does not cover the window systems themselves however concentrates on the quality of setup.3. Extended Warranty
Some business provide extended warranties that can cover both the manufacturing and installation aspects for longer periods, often as much as 20 years, provided specific conditions are fulfilled.

Homeowners must know what is generally not included in double glazing warranties:
Accidental Damage: Damage triggered by external forces, such as storms or effects.Overlook: Lack of maintenance or incorrect maintenance.Unqualified Repairs: Issues occurring from unapproved adjustments or repairs made by anybody other than the authorized installer.
Crucial Note: Always check out the great print of the service warranty provided by the maker or installer, as exemptions might differ.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How can I discover if my double glazing is under service warranty?
Contact the manufacturer or installer directly with your evidence of purchase. Provide information such as the serial number and setup date to validate warranty status.
2. Exists a way to extend my service warranty?
Lots of manufacturers and installers use extended guarantees at the time of purchase. In some cases, an extra charge may be required.
3. Can I transfer my service warranty to a brand-new owner if I sell my home?
Some service warranties are transferable within certain timeframes, while others are not. It’s necessary to inspect the terms before selling.
4. What should I do if something goes wrong after the service warranty ends?
While basic protection may no longer use, many business provide post-warranty support or service prepare for an additional cost.
5. Exist regional regulations that affect my double glazing service warranty?
Yes, local laws may affect service warranty terms, specifically relating to setup. It’s recommended to consult local authorities or a certified professional.
Tips for Maintaining Your Double Glazing
Proper upkeep can extend the lifespan of double glazing and help avoid problems that might void warranties. Here are some suggestions:
Regular Cleaning: Clean the glass and frames to eliminate dirt and particles.Examine Seals: Check the seals routinely for indications of wear or damage.Make Sure Proper Ventilation: This helps avoid condensation concerns.Contact Professionals: If you notice any problems, contact your original installer for guidance.
